Santa Anita horses to watch: Week of March 1
A P PEPPER
Trainer: Craig Lewis
Last race: Feb. 20, 6th
Finish: 4th by 2 1/2
Beyer: 70
A turf route against older was not the ideal surface/distance for this claiming filly, but she actually closed ground and made it respectable. Look for a drop to face 3-year-olds.
EXPLAIN
Trainer: John Sadler
Last race: Feb. 20, 7th
Finish: 2nd by 1 1/4
Beyer: 94
This older gelding returned to form with a good runner-up try behind an odds-on winner. Claimed by Sadler from Ted H. West, he can win a similar second-level optional $62,500 claimer.
KYRIAKI
Trainer: Peter Eurton
Last race: Feb. 22, 6th
Finish: 3rd by 2
Beyer: 78
This comebacking filly showed good late run in a slowly run turf sprint despite early trouble. She finished with run and can improve next out in a turf route for first-level allowance fillies and mares.
GOLDEN ITIZ
Trainer: Peter Miller
Last race: Feb. 22, 7th
Finish: 2nd by 3 1/4
Beyer: 87
A speed-favoring track profile compromised this come-from-behind veteran. Claimed for $40,000 by Miller from John Sadler, he is a threat over a fair surface with pace to set up his closing kick.
